I can understand that 0 * log(0) = 0. But as I compute, there's no
p(tense)=0 case, but lots of conditional p = 0.
So if the KL order is p(tense)|| p(tense| tense in prev sent) , there
will be (non-zero)* log(0) case ?
However , this won't be a problem if we reverser the order to KL( p
(tense | tense in prev sent) || p (tense) ).
Is this correct?

> For KL divergence, yes, order matters. D(p || q) != D(q || p).
> That's why KL divergence is not a distance/metric. So, I'm using the
> order Eugene asked for in the assignment, e.g, D( p(tense) || p(tense
> | tense in prev sent) ). Regarding the log(0) issue, I ran into it
> too; my understanding is that for entropy calculations, we define 0 *
> log 0 = 0.
>
> To compute D( p(tense) || p(tense|tense in prev sent) ), I did:
>
> KL += p(tense) * log (p(tense) / p(tense | tense in prev sent))
>
> for all tenses. So we get 2 numbers saying how useful the two
> conditional probability distributions are as predictors of tense.
